The Senior Presales Enablement Manager is responsible for managing the implementation of key enablement initiatives in the presales teams across the globe. This role focuses on driving presales execution, supporting the delivery of specific enablement programs, and acting as a liaison between the field and global enablement teams. While this role does not involve direct presales ownership, it is crucial in empowering presales teams to achieve their targets through strategic enablement.
Principle Responsibilities:- Global Presales Enablement Planning: Work closely with regional presales leaders to understand field needs and challenges and ensure that enablement programs are tailored to support the presales teams in achieving their targets.
- Program Delivery: Oversee the delivery of targeted enablement programs, including onboarding, training, workshops, and tools ensuring consistency and quality of enablement content and delivery across all regions. Facilitate live in-field and virtual Enablement sessions.
- Voice of the Field: Act as the primary liaison between regional presales teams and global enablement. Gather feedback from the field to inform and improve global enablement strategies and programs.
- Shared Services Delivery: Ownership of defined shared initiatives that bridge multiple CX stakeholder groups including newsletters, events, strategic initiatives.
- Coaching: Provides coaching support to presales management and executive management to drive adoption and land enablement, central initiatives, engagement, or events.

About AVEVAAVEVA is a global leader in industrial software with more than 6,500 employees in over 40 countries. Our cutting-edge solutions are used by thousands of enterprises to deliver the essentials of life – such as energy, infrastructure, chemicals, and minerals – safely, efficiently, and more sustainably. We are committed to embedding sustainability and inclusion into our operations, our culture, and our core business strategy.
